Synopsis As Introduced
Proposes to amend the Legislature Article of the Illinois Constitution. Prohibits a person from serving as a Representative for more than 3 terms of office that begin on or after the date that the Constitutional Amendment is declared adopted. Prohibits a person from serving as a Senator for more than 3 terms of office that begin on or after the date that the Constitutional Amendment is declared adopted. Applies to the election of General Assembly members in the first general election to occur after the Amendment is declared adopted and thereafter. Specifies that it does not affect the terms of members elected before the amendment is declared adopted. Effective upon being declared adopted.
